What is an AED?

An Automated External Defibrillator (AED) is a portable device that can examine the heart's rhythm and deliver an electric shock if essential. This shock can assist re-establish a reliable rhythm in situations of SCA.

Basic vs Advanced Life Assistance: A Comparative Overview

When going over defibrillation, it's important to distinguish in between basic life support (BLS) and advanced life support (ALS).

Basic Life Assistance (BLS)

BLS refers to the preliminary steps taken by laymans or initial responders in instance of a cardiac arrest:

    Checking responsiveness Identifying no breathing Performing CPR

BLS concentrates on keeping blood flow till innovative medical assistance arrives.

Advanced Life Support (ALS)

ALS involves much more complex treatments generally done by qualified professionals:

    Administration of medications Advanced airway management Use of innovative monitoring equipment

While BLS is crucial in the very early minutes adhering to cardiac arrest, ALS takes control of when trained workers arrive.

Steps for Utilizing an AED Safely

Call Emergency Services: Before using an AED, make sure that emergency situation services have been contacted. Check Responsiveness: Gently tap the individual and yell to see if they respond. Identify No Breathing: Search for breast surge or pay attention for breath sounds. Retrieve the AED: Get the nearby AED while analyzing the casualty. Turn On the AED: Adhere to voice prompts as you attach pads to the chest. Stand Clear: Make certain everyone is far from the client while examining heart rhythms. Deliver Shock If Advised: If prompted by the gadget, press the shock button.

Taking Switches on Compressions Throughout CPR

Effective CPR requires endurance; hence taking turns is advisable:

How Typically Should You Switch?

Compression cycles should ideally last no more than 2 mins before switching over rescuers-- this assists keep quality compressions without tiredness setup in.

Strategies for Reliable Teamwork

Using spoken cues like "changing" can aid facilitate smooth transitions without losing rhythm.

Compression Depth and Rate Considerations

Proper compression depth and rate are paramount for reliable CPR:

Recommended Compression Depth

For grownups:

    Compress a minimum of 2 inches deep but not going beyond 2.4 inches

For youngsters:

    Compress approximately 1/3 deepness of their chest

Optimal Compression Rate

Aim for a rate of 100-- 120 compressions per min-- this straightens with keeping sufficient blood flow throughout CPR efforts.

FAQ Section

1. What ought to I do if I discover a person unresponsive?

Call emergency services right away while examining their responsiveness and breathing before starting mouth-to-mouth resuscitation if necessary.

2. Just how do I recognize if I need to use an AED?

If someone is less competent and not breathing generally, utilizing an AED may be crucial; turn it on after calling for help.

3. Can anyone utilize an AED?

Yes! Most public accessibility AEDs are designed for layperson usage; they give step-by-step directions with voice prompts.

4. What happens if I provide a shock when it's not needed?

Modern AEDs just encourage shocks when needed; delivering unnecessary shocks seldom positions damage however may delay care if done exceedingly without professional intervention.
